登录
首页 >  文章 >  php教程

如何为记账系统添加自定义模板功能 - 使用PHP开发自定义模板的方法

时间:2023-10-10 21:15:11 426浏览 收藏

哈喽!大家好,很高兴又见面了,我是golang学习网的一名作者,今天由我给大家带来一篇《如何为记账系统添加自定义模板功能 - 使用PHP开发自定义模板的方法》,本文主要会讲到等等知识点,希望大家一起学习进步,也欢迎大家关注、点赞、收藏、转发! 下面就一起来看看吧!

如何为记账系统添加自定义模板功能 - 使用PHP开发自定义模板的方法,需要具体代码示例

一、介绍:
记账系统是用于记录个人或企业收入、支出、资产、负债等财务信息的应用程序。在实际使用中,不同的用户或企业可能需要不同的账目展示方式,因此添加自定义模板功能可以提高系统的灵活性和用户体验。本文将介绍如何使用PHP开发自定义模板功能,并提供具体代码示例。

二、实现步骤:

  1. 创建数据库表:
    首先,需要在数据库中创建存储自定义模板信息的表。可以创建一个名为"templates"的表,包含以下字段:
  2. id: 模板ID,作为唯一标识
  3. name: 模板名称,用于显示在系统中
  4. code: 模板代码,使用HTML和CSS编写的模板代码
  5. 创建模板管理页面:
    使用PHP语言创建一个模板管理页面,用于展示已有的模板列表,并提供添加、更新和删除模板的功能。
  6. 添加模板功能:
    在模板管理页面中,添加一个表单用于添加新模板。表单包含模板名称和模板代码两个输入框,以及一个提交按钮。当用户在表单中填写完毕后,点击提交按钮,将表单数据提交给服务器端的PHP脚本。
  7. 数据库插入操作:
    在服务器端的PHP脚本中,接收到表单提交的数据后,将数据插入到数据库的"templates"表中。可以使用MySQL的INSERT语句实现数据插入操作。
  8. 更新模板功能:
    在模板管理页面中,为每个模板添加一个更新按钮。当用户点击更新按钮时,跳转到一个新页面,显示当前模板的名称和代码,并提供修改保存按钮。用户可以在新页面中修改模板的名称和代码,并点击保存按钮将修改后的数据提交给服务器端的PHP脚本。
  9. 数据库更新操作:
    在服务器端的PHP脚本中,接收到修改后的数据后,使用相应的UPDATE语句将数据更新到数据库的"templates"表中。
  10. 删除模板功能:
    在模板管理页面中,为每个模板添加一个删除按钮。当用户点击删除按钮时,弹出确认对话框询问用户是否确认删除。如果用户确认删除,将该模板的ID提交给服务器端的PHP脚本进行删除操作。
  11. 数据库删除操作:
    在服务器端的PHP脚本中,接收到要删除的模板ID后,使用DELETE语句将该模板从数据库的"templates"表中删除。
  12. 使用自定义模板:
    在记账系统的代码中,添加一个选择模板的功能,允许用户在创建新账目时选择使用自定义模板。当用户选择使用自定义模板时,将选择的模板ID存储在数据库中,用于后续展示账目时使用。

三、具体代码示例:

1.创建数据库表:

CREATE TABLE templates (
   id INT PRIMARY KEY AUTO_INCREMENT,
   name VARCHAR(255),
   code TEXT
);

2.模板管理页面:

{$row['name']} 编辑 删除

"; } ?>

3.添加模板功能:

4、更新模板功能:
编辑模板页面(edit_template.php)

当前模板名称:{$row['name']}

"; echo ""; echo ""; ?>

保存模板功能(save_template.php)

5.删除模板功能:

以上就是使用PHP开发记账系统的自定义模板功能的步骤以及相应的代码示例。通过添加自定义模板功能,用户可以根据自己的需求灵活定制记账系统的账目展示方式,提升系统的灵活性和用户体验。

今天关于《如何为记账系统添加自定义模板功能 - 使用PHP开发自定义模板的方法》的内容介绍就到此结束,如果有什么疑问或者建议,可以在golang学习网公众号下多多回复交流;文中若有不正之处,也希望回复留言以告知!

相关阅读
更多>
最新阅读
更多>
课程推荐
更多>